As Thanksgiving approaches, demand for New York–grown Brussels sprouts is on the rise, a development that's driven by strong quality, ideal growing conditions, and the advantage of local proximity to key retail markets.
"Our Brussels sprouts are grown in Holley, New York, where the climate is perfect for producing a vibrant, uniform, and flavorful crop," says Tyler Hiriak of PennRose Farms. "The cooler temperatures and relatively dry weather this season have been ideal, giving us consistent size and color with a clean, crisp appearance."

Fresh from field to store in 24 hours
Situated in Western New York, PennRose Farms' Holley, NY location is strategically positioned to reach most major retailers and distribution centers within 24 hours of harvest. "From the time our sprouts are picked, packed, and shipped, they can be on store shelves by the next day," Hiriak says. "That freshness and speed are a huge advantage—especially heading into the busy holiday season when retailers want premium quality and dependable supply."

Holiday demand builds
Meanwhile, all eyes are now on one of the biggest demand periods of the year—Thanksgiving and Christmas. "Demand was really strong the last two weeks, and as we move closer to the holidays, we're seeing continued interest," says Hiriak. "As price points climb on Western supply, retailers are looking to secure dependable East Coast product."
That growing momentum is translating to increased activity for PennRose's program. "We're seeing more engagement from customers than in past seasons," Hiriak adds. "Retailers are asking for larger volumes and planning ahead because they know our East Coast supply can deliver the quality and turnaround they need right now."

Looking ahead
The company is also testing controlled atmosphere (CA) storage options for Brussels sprouts—an initiative showing strong promise for extending the season and ensuring consistent availability. "We're always thinking about how to strengthen our East Coast supply position and support our customers longer into the season," says Hiriak.
